The Experience in Detail

From Jackson: Grand Targhee Resort Round-Trip Ski Bus - The Experience in Detail

The Scenic Drive and Teton Pass

Starting around 7:30 AM, the shuttle departs from Jackson, Teton Village, or designated hotel pickups. The drive across Teton Pass is a highlight in itself. We loved the way the driver, often a local with stories to tell, navigates the winding roads while you relax and soak up the breathtaking views. The pass offers sweeping vistas of the jagged peaks and deep valleys, a reminder of why Wyoming’s landscape is so cherished.

Travelers have noted how wildlife can sometimes be seen along the drive, adding an element of surprise. It’s not uncommon to glimpse elk or deer grazing nearby, making the journey part of the adventure rather than just transportation.

The Ride Back and Flexibility

After a full day on the snow, the shuttle departs around 4:30 PM, returning to Jackson or Teton Village by approximately 5:30 PM. This timing allows plenty of time to enjoy your skiing without feeling rushed.
